Quitting for Success with Dr. Stanley G Robertson – Episode 1336

by Vinnie Tortorich

 : Episode 1336 – Dr. Stanley G Robertson, the “Quit Doctor” and author of Quit: The Last Principle of Success, speaks with Vinnie today to discuss his background, quitting as the last principle of success, overcoming societal stigmas, Vinnie’s qualms with quitting, and more on this Friday show.

DR. STANLEY G ROBERTSON

  • Dr. Robertson is not afraid of being uncomfortable, going through pain
  • A former Marine
    • Not a quitter, could not be
  • Quit-shaming is popular in our society
    • Someone saying, “you’re doing this, but you should be doing that”
      • Other people don’t know what is best for your life
      • Trust yourself
      • Do what you feel you ought to do, so long as it’s benefitting you (and not causing harm)
  • We can’t be embarrassed around the idea of quitting
  • One of the main focuses of his work is that winners do quit
  • The stigma around quitting is limiting and can be very harmful for growth and making a difference
  • It’s okay to quit to better position yourself for your overall life, for your goals, etc.
  • We cling to things that don’t work for us because of pressure and fear of being labeled a ‘quitter’, even if quitting is for the best
  • Many an athlete has quit
    • Trusting one’s conscience, one’s gut instinct is very important
      • Can be more important than not being labeled a ‘quitter’
  • Vinnie personally thinks it may be problematic to quit in the middle of something
    • Ex: Dante quitting in the middle of the season, hurts his teammates, puts others in jeopardy
      • Dr. Robertson’s counter is that he does not feel his quitting put these people in jeopardy
        • His teammates are all professionals
          • If he jeopardizes the team, that is the coaching staff, team’s fault
        • Him staying in a game he believes he should not be playing may put the team in jeopardy – quitting can be important
        • He believes being in the line of duty is obviously different –- quitting as a Marine during combat is a different story
  • Quitting does not equal being a loser by default
